Most Asian stock markets fell in morning trade today, with South Korea's Kospi index dropping as much as 1.9 percent on heavy selling of major chipmakers SK Hynix and Samsung Electronics amid renewed concerns over the artificial intelligence investment boom. The broader MSCI Asia Pacific index slipped 0.6 percent, while Tokyo stocks edged lower, with the Nikkei 225 down 0.66 percent to 63,333.35 points, pressured by worries over the outlook for exporters following Japan-US cooperation to curb yen weakness. China's SSE Composite index lost 0.14 percent and Hong Kong's Hang Seng Index fell 0.57 percent.
